Whiteside
About Whiteside
Located on the north-east shore of Lake Samsonvale, the suburb of Whiteside is surrounded by Joyner, Kurwongba, Narangba and Rush Creek.
McGavin View is a family friendly picnic area along Lake Samsonvale thanks to its sizable play structure, lookout and barbecue areas. McGavin View has an expansive view over the lake and out to neighbouring mountains, perfect for a family nature outing.
Old Petrie Town in Whiteside is set among a beautiful backdrop of ancient Moreton Bay fig trees and heritage buildings. There are plenty of things to see and do around Old Petrie Town including Pine Rivers Heritage Museum, shopping in the restored historical buildings that now offer modern-day treats, grab a bite to eat from one of the restaurants, or visit on a Sunday for the weekly markets.
History of Whiteside
In the middle of 1843, Captain Frank (Francis Henry) Griffin (ca. 1813-1881) of Sydney became the first free settler to occupy land in the Pine Rivers Shire. A short time later, Frank was joined by his brothers John and William. The run taken up by the Griffin brothers was for raising both cattle and sheep, named Whiteside, was an extensive portion of 28 square miles of land on the north bank of the North Pine River stretching from the seacoast as far west as Terror's Creek and northwards nearly as far as the Caboolture River.
Today the Whiteside run is remembered by names such as Whiteside Road, which formerly led to the homestead, the Parish of Whiteside which incorporated most of the land once part of the station and, more recently, by the suburb of Whiteside.
